The cxa_thread_atexit_impl addition had a few issues that nobody caught in
review. Let's take more care, folks.
1. libc_hidden_proto et al are not for internal functions.
You don't need that complexity. Just declare it hidden and you're done.
The only reason we have that stuff is for public functions called from
elsewhere in the library.
2. Rampant inattention to unconditional cruft in static linking.
This problem has been bad for years and this is a drop in the bucket.
But we don't need any more drops. Always think about the static linking
case, and think very carefully when adding calls to new code that might
bring in a lot of other references.

2013-03-20 Roland McGrath <roland@hack.frob.com>
* include/stdlib.h (__call_tls_dtors): Declare with attribute_hidden.
Drop libc_hidden_proto. Declare with __attribute__ ((weak)).
* stdlib/cxa_thread_atexit_impl.c (__call_tls_dtors): Define with
attribute_hidden. Drop libc_hidden_def.
* stdlib/exit.c (__libc_atexit) [!SHARED]:
Call __call_tls_dtors only if it's not NULL.
nptl/
2013-03-20 Roland McGrath <roland@hack.frob.com>
* pthread_create.c (start_thread) [!SHARED]:
Call __call_tls_dtors only if it's not NULL.
